CVE-2023-25994

5.4 · MEDIUM
Published Nov 9, 2023 publish_to_schedule_project CWE-352 EPSS 0.31% (23th pctl)

Overview

CVE-2023-25994 is a medium-severity vulnerability affecting publish_to_schedule_project publish_to_schedule. It was published on November 9, 2023 and has a CVSS 3.1 base score of 5.4 (MEDIUM).

This vulnerability has a CVSS 3.1 base score of 5.4, rated MEDIUM. It can be exploited remotely over the network. No authentication or special privileges are required for exploitation.

Technical Description

Cross-Site Request Forgery (CSRF) vulnerability in Alex Benfica Publish to Schedule plugin <= 4.4.2 versions.

Affected Products

Vendor Product Versions Status
publish_to_schedule_project publish_to_schedule >= 0, < 4.5.4 Affected
